GIGABYTE AORUS Z270X-Gaming 7 Review
In our first Intel Z270 motherboard review we take a look at the new AORUS Z270X-Gaming 7 from GIGABYTE. Is this board a good match for the new Intel Core i7-7700K?

Product on Review: AORUS Z270X-Gaming 7
Manufacturer & Sponsor: GIGABYTE
Street Price: £200 GBP / $250 USD
AORUS is a name which is strongly associated with gaming laptops and although the brand has operated as a separate entity, some may be surprised to discover that AORUS has in fact been a subsidiary of GIGABYTE for many years. But, a reconfiguration has taken place and AORUS will now represent the very best that GIGABYTE has to offer and therefore, all products will bear a premium feature-set. So, what does this have to do with motherboards? Well, AORUS-branded motherboards are debuting on the new Intel Z270 chipset and today, we’ll be exploring the delights of the all-new Gaming 7.
In our hands today is the AORUS Z270X-Gaming 7 an Intel Z270 motherboard which seeks to provide gamers and enthusiasts with a high-end feature-set including cutting-edge options such as Thunderbolt 3, dual-M.2 slots, Creative Sound Core3D and much more.
Join us as we explore this new offering and see how it matches up to a number of other Z270 motherboards.

Technical Specifications
Below are the technical specifications concerning the AORUS Z270X Gaming 7:
CPU
• Supports 7th Gen Intel® Core™ i3/i5/i7 processors, and Intel® Pentium® and Celeron® processors for Socket LGA1151
Chipset
• Intel® Z270 Chipset
Main Memory
• 4 x DDR4 memory slots, support up to 64GB
– Supports DDR4 Up to 4000MHz
• Dual channel memory architecture
• Supports ECC, un-buffered memory
– ECC UDIMM memory (non-ECC mode)
• Supports Intel® Extreme Memory Profile (XMP)
Slots
• 3 x PCIe 3.0 x16 slots (support x16/x0/x4 or x8/x8/x4 modes)
• 3 x PCIe 3.0 x1 slots
Onboard Graphics
• 1 x HDMI™ port, support a maximum resolution of 4096×2160@24Hz, 2560×1600@60Hz
• 1 x Displayport, support a maximum resolution of 4096×2160@24Hz, 2560×1600@60Hz
Multi-GPU
• Supports 3-Way AMD® CrossFire™ Technology
• Supports 3-Way NVIDIA® SLI™ Technology
Storage
• Intel® Z270 Chipset
• 6 x SATA 6Gb/s ports
• 1 x U.2 port
• 2 x M.2 slot (Supports Intel Optane Memory – 7th Gen Processor required)
RAID
• Intel® Z270 Chipset
– Supports RAID 0, RAID1, RAID 5 and RAID 10 for SATA storage devices
Audio
• Creative SoundCore 3D with SBX Pro Studio Audio Suite
– 7.1-Channel High Definition Audio
– Supports S/PDIF output
LAN
• 1 x Intel® I219-V Gigabit LAN controller
• 1 x Killer E2500 Gigabit LAN controller
Back Panel I/O Ports
– 1 x PS/2 keyboard/ mouse port
– 2 x USB 3.1 Gen 1 ports
– 1 x Displayport
– 1 x HDMI
– 2 x USB 3.1 Gen1 ports
– 2 x Gigabit LAN (Killer E2500 + Intel i219V)
– 1 x USB 3.1 Gen2 Type-C port
– 2 x USB 3.1 Gen 1 and Gen 2
– 1 x Audio ports
Dimension
• 12 in. x 9.6 in. (30.5 cm x 24.4 cm)
• ATX Form Factor

Overclocking
Like previous generations, the Intel Core i7-7700K (Kabylake) is unlocked and also has flexible attributes in terms of the BCLK and ratio/multiplier. This makes the job of overclocking much easier.
Our current milestone is 4.9GHz with the Intel Core i7-7700K – this milestone has actually been set by this very motherboard. For 4.9GHz, we were able to use just 1.38v.
Benchmarks: Power Consumption
It’s interesting to note the power consumption across all motherboards. Although they are using the Z270 chipset, energy results can fluctuate between manufacturers due to the features and specifications that are integrated. First of all, for the idle tests the system is cold booted into Windows and no additional applications are executed – the watts are noted on the external energy monitor we use and then the system is loaded with 3DMark FireStrike – watts are again monitored for the duration of the test and the highest rated wattage result is then noted down. Benchmarks: AIDA64
AIDA64 Product PageThis simple integer benchmark focuses on the branch prediction capabilities and the misprediction penalties of the CPU. It finds the solutions for the classic “Queens problem” on a 10 by 10 sized chessboard. At the same clock speed theoretically the processor with the shorter pipeline and smaller misprediction penalties will attain higher benchmark scores. For example — with HyperThreading disabled — the Intel Northwood core processors get higher scores than the Intel Prescott core based ones due to the 20-step vs 31-step long pipeline. CPU Queen test uses integer MMX, SSE2 and SSSE3 optimizations.

Conclusion
The Z270X-Gaming 7 is the first motherboard to feature in our coverage of the new Intel Z270 chipset and GIGABYTE has used this platform to out their new AORUS branded solutions. What we’ve been presented with here in the Gaming 7 is a fantastic and GIGABYTE has set a high-standard for others to meet.
The first and obvious point to make is the visual appearance on this motherboard which is simply stunning. A matt black PCB with white/silver/black heatsinks adorn this motherboard and will provide a pleasant canvas for the rest of the system components. Those wanting to add in a splash of colour with RGB lighting are not without options – GIGABYTE has kitted Gaming 7 out with a plethora of LEDs which are all adjustable via RGB Fusion software. If you haven’t checked out our video demonstration of this, be sure to check out our video review.
Across Gaming 7 there is strong emphasis on high-performance with support for both U.2 and M.2 (PCIe Gen3 x4 storage standards. Some brands are making a step away from U.2, so it’s good to see such a port present on the Gaming 7. Adding to the high-performance attributes, GIGABYTE are also backing Thunderbolt 3 via USB 3.1 type-C – this taps into up to 40GB/s transfer rates and has the ability to support monitor displays at 4K resolution as well as enabling the option to daisy chain up to six devices.
After putting Gaming 7 through our benchmark suite we can confirm a solid performer. Up against rival Intel Z270 motherboards, this AORUS offering delivers consistent results in a range of different scenarios. Further to this, we were able to achieve the best overclock we’ve had thus far with the new Intel Kaby Lake – Intel Core i7-7700K – taking the chip to 4.9GHz. All the ingredients are there for those with a passion for overclocking, whether we’re considering the Turbo-B Clock tuning IC, 12-phase digital power design or the extensive options within the UEFI BIOS, a thirst for tweaking system performance will be satisfied.
The AORUS Z270X-Gaming 7 will be priced in the region of £200 GBP and $250 USD. At this cost, we’re looking at a mid-range Intel Z270 motherboard and the Gaming 7 certainly offers a substantial feature-set which comes backed by a generous 3 years warranty and 1 year XSplit Premium license – not bad at all!
The AORUS Z270X-Gaming 7 is poised to represent one of GIGABYTE’s premium motherboard solutions and it certainly delivers on this. Gaming 7 sets the standard for others to follow, boasting a feature-rich platform and stunning aesthetics.
